NDUFS5 Antibody

NADH dehydrogenase [ubiquinone] iron-sulfur protein 5 is an enzyme that in humans is encoded by the NDUFS5 gene. This gene is a member of the NADH dehydrogenase (ubiquinone) iron-sulfur protein family. The encoded protein is a subunit of the NADH:ubiquinone oxidoreductase (complex I), the first enzyme complex in the electron transport chain located in the inner mitochondrial membrane. Alternative splicing results in multiple transcript variants and pseudogenes have been identified on chromosomes 1, 4 and 17.
